Search a number
-
+
1531344655452 = 2233124943165037
BaseRepresentation
bin10110010010001011010…
…000010001010001011100
312102101200001010121121110
4112102023100101101130
5200042143212433302
63131253502302020
7215431101542463
oct26221320212134
95371601117543
101531344655452
11540492154a17
12208950287910
13b1536250201
14541904db9da
1529c79084b6c
hex1648b41145c

1531344655452 has 48 divisors (see below), whose sum is σ = 3688570253312. Its totient is φ = 493959349440.

The previous prime is 1531344655429. The next prime is 1531344655457. The reversal of 1531344655452 is 2545564431351.

It is a happy number.

It is a congruent number.

It is not an unprimeable number, because it can be changed into a prime (1531344655457) by changing a digit.

It is a polite number, since it can be written in 15 ways as a sum of consecutive naturals, for example, 9196278 + ... + 9361314.

Almost surely, 21531344655452 is an apocalyptic number.

1531344655452 is a gapful number since it is divisible by the number (12) formed by its first and last digit.

It is an amenable number.

1531344655452 is an abundant number, since it is smaller than the sum of its proper divisors (2157225597860).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

1531344655452 is a wasteful number, since it uses less digits than its factorization.

1531344655452 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 190018 (or 190016 counting only the distinct ones).

The product of its digits is 4320000, while the sum is 48.

The spelling of 1531344655452 in words is "one trillion, five hundred thirty-one billion, three hundred forty-four million, six hundred fifty-five thousand, four hundred fifty-two".

Divisors: 1 2 3 4 6 12 31 62 93 124 186 372 24943 49886 74829 99772 149658 165037 299316 330074 495111 660148 773233 990222 1546466 1980444 2319699 3092932 4639398 5116147 9278796 10232294 15348441 20464588 30696882 61393764 4116517891 8233035782 12349553673 16466071564 24699107346 49398214692 127612054621 255224109242 382836163863 510448218484 765672327726 1531344655452